Yale sponsor Women in Fenestration Network Event

Yale Door and Window Solutions says it is proud to stand behind women in the fenestration industry this International Women’s Day as it sponsors the Women in Fenestration Network’s (WFN) first-ever Professional Development Day.
Taking place on 25 June 2026 in Bristol, the event has been organised by Sarah Ball, Founder of the WFN who has more than 20 years’ experience in the industry. She aims to create a space where women can be heard, supported and empowered, while enabling the industry as a whole to benefit from stronger collaboration and broader perspectives.
Alongside the formal sessions on the day, including headline speaker Sara Harling, author of Why Won’t You Let Me Speak, there will be valuable networking opportunities and a clear focus on supporting women’s progression.
Gemma Diratzonian, ASSA ABLOY’s Head of Brand & Fenestration Lead, Residential, commented: “I’m extremely proud to be a woman working in the fenestration industry and movements like International Women’s Day are critical to help challenge outdated perceptions and inspire the next generation of female talent.
“At Yale, we believe that women belong at every level across the industry and that’s why we’ve chosen to sponsor the inaugural WFN Professional Development. The women-only event looks set to be a standout date in the calendar this summer, bringing together industry professionals for a full day of insight, inspiration and connection.
“The event also coincides with PiGs Bristol event, which Yale are once again an annual sponsor of, so the networking will be able to continue into the evening.”
